SYNTHETIC PERFUME MATERIALS FROM PINENE 171 According to our analyst, the amount of isopulegol in the traditional product which we have been manufacturing ranges from 0-01•0.1% . The figures for the synthetic hydroxycitronellal are within those limits, in fact rather on the lower side. On the basis of recent olfactive tests on the purity of hydroxycitronel!al, I am inclined to state that isopulegol is not quite the villain it is commonly thought to be. •!R. A.D. CHESHIRE: IS it in any way possible that the observed odour differences between the natural and synthetic citronellols is due to the differ- ent proportions of a- and/%forms ? T•E L•½TUR•R: I have smelt different products, containing both or one of the isomers, and in my opinion the differences of odour have no connec- tion with the a- and/•-forms. DR. R. HACKFoRT•-Jo•s: Other speakers have emphasized the differences which must always exist between terpene alcohols produced by the pinerie process, and those produced by conventional methods. These differences will make it difficult to change over to pinene products in existing established formulations, but as new products the pinene-process alcohols present great interest and the nerol in particular is very fine. Considering that ionones and methyl ionones produced by the pinerie process will be made from citral which has been already substantially purified, does the lecturer feel that the end products will more closely approach ionones produced by conventional methods ? T•E L•CTUR•R: Yes, the ionones are much further distant from the first
172 JOURNAL OF THE SOCIETY OF COSMETIC CHEMISTS natural raw material. In the traditional ionones, processed from lemongrass oil, one normally does not find much of the lemongrass terpenes. I am therefore of the opinion that the new ionones will very much fall in line with the traditional ones. MR. G. L. The perfumer is always con- fronted with economic considerations, and I agree that one should not change the horse in mid-stream, because like everything else the position is subject to commercialism. Hydroxycitronellal depends a great deal on the process involved. If you knew the manufacturing processes involved, you would find they all differed, and no matter where hydroxycitronellal is obtained from, there are no two Mike. This is entirely due to the manufacturing conditions.
